

Today we’d like to introduce you to Genessis Meza.
Genessis, can you briefly walk us through your story – how you started and how you got to where you are today.
I started using Instagram as a creative outlet about a year ago after I graduated college. I’ve always loved fashion and beauty, but I surprisingly used to be a very private person. After college, I was hit with the post-grad blues of not knowing exactly which direction my life was going to go and I used Instagram as a fun outlet to escape all that. I even started a YouTube channel, which I never in a million years thought I would ever do. It was therapeutic. After a few months of keeping up with social media, I started to see it do well, and I even started to get brands emailing me to collab. It’s been a cool hobby of mine and I genuinely do love creating content.
Has it been a smooth road?
Nothing in life will ever be “smooth” but if we’re talking about my journey as an “influencer” then things have been pretty smooth sailing thus far. I’ve learned a lot in my short time here. I think what a lot of people don’t realize is that this is a business and that these women are intelligent, creative, and graceful. My best advice to other women starting their journey is: do you. You have to really know yourself, what you want, who you want to be or else, it’s so easy to jump on someone else’s boat and just be them instead.
